Supreme Court Justice Ruth Bader Ginsburg said she doesnt even want to contemplate a Donald Trump presidency, during a rare interview released Sunday in which she also talked of heading to New Zealand if the billionaire wins. I cant imagine what this place would be . . . with Donald Trump as our president, the 83-year-old jurist said in an interview in her chambers which was published by the New York Times.

As a Federal Judge she is bound by the mandatory ethical rules contained in the Code of Conduct for United States Judges.
“Federal judges MUST abide by the Code of Conduct for United States Judges, a set of ethical principles and guidelines adopted by the Judicial Conference of the United States.”
See http://www.uscourts.gov/rules-policies/judiciary-policies/ethics-policies (emphasis added).
Canon 5 says a Judge should not engage in
political activity. Specifically, it provides:
“Canon 5: A Judge Should Refrain from Political Activity
(A) General Prohibitions. A judge should not:
...
(2) ... publicly ENDORSE or OPPOSE a candidate for public office...”
See Canon 5(A), http://www.uscourts.gov/judges-judgeships/code-conduct-united-states-judges (empahais added).”
Again, the Judicial canons are mandatory.
By giving a public interview to the press as reported, it appears she has violated Canon 5(A)(2) by endorsing Clinton, opposing Trump, or both.
